A September 10, 2026, report said OpenAI had asked members of Congress whether frontier-AI companies could coordinate a slowdown without violating US antitrust law. No legal permission for that arrangement has been established, and no completed industry-wide slowdown agreement has been established either.
The distinction matters. One laboratory can decide to slow its own development. Several competing laboratories agreeing to limit development or delay products create a different legal question—one that may involve the Sherman Act’s rules on agreements between competitors.
What OpenAI reportedly asked Congress
The reported outreach concerns whether companies developing the most advanced AI systems could coordinate a common slowdown. The exact conversations, the lawmakers involved, and any guidance they may have offered have not been publicly established.
That leaves the news at the level of reported policy outreach, not an official authorization. Congress has not been established as having approved a pause, and the reported request does not amount to a legal safe harbor for OpenAI, Anthropic, or any other AI laboratory.
A separate public position from OpenAI’s Chief Scientist Jakub Pachocki gives the debate its safety rationale. But it does not turn the legal question into a settled one.
Why OpenAI is discussing a slowdown
In an essay published on September 6, 2026, Jakub Pachocki argued that AI progress could move toward recursive self-improvement—a cycle in which increasingly capable systems contribute to the development of later systems. He also argued that current alignment and monitoring methods are not sufficient to justify scaling at maximum speed indefinitely.
His proposal is for stronger alignment and monitoring work alongside voluntary slowdowns until shared safety bars exist. A safety bar, in this context, is a common threshold that laboratories could use to decide whether a new level of capability is safe enough to pursue or deploy.
That argument is about managing the pace of development. It is not evidence that a loss of control is imminent, nor does it establish that OpenAI has adopted a company-wide pause. Pachocki’s public call supports the case for discussing coordinated safety measures; it does not establish that other laboratories accepted them.
Why a coordinated pause is different from a unilateral decision
The central legal divide is simple: an independent decision by one lab is not the same as an agreement among rivals. A unilateral slowdown does not require competitors to make a shared commitment. A coordinated pause would require them to agree on common conditions, timing, monitoring, and compliance.
That agreement could be viewed as a restriction on development or output. Whether it would violate US antitrust law would depend on the arrangement’s precise design and terms. The issue is therefore a legal analysis, not a court ruling or a formal position from a federal agency.
A useful way to see the difference:
| Dimension | Unilateral slowdown | Coordinated pause |
| Who acts? | One laboratory makes its own decision. | Multiple competing frontier-AI laboratories agree to common conditions. |
| Safety rationale | The laboratory creates more time for its own testing, alignment, and monitoring work. | Shared limits could address the competitive race if participation and compliance are credible. |
| Competitive problem | Rivals may continue developing at the same pace. | The arrangement could reduce the incentive for one participant to accelerate past the others. |
| Legal question | There is no agreement among competitors at the center of the decision. | An agreement to limit development or output could raise Sherman Act concerns. |
| What would need to be defined? | The lab’s own internal thresholds and process. | Common safety bars, verification, start and end triggers, and a way to resolve disputes. |
A coordinated arrangement could therefore address a problem that a single company cannot solve by itself: the fear that slowing down means surrendering ground to rivals. But the same coordination that might reduce that race dynamic is what creates the antitrust concern.
The proposed US safety-collaboration route
A bipartisan, bicameral bill called the Collaboration on Adversarial Threats and Security Risks Act was reported as introduced in July 2026. The bill was described as enabling certain AI safety and security cooperation, not as authorizing a completed industry-wide development pause.
As of September 10, 2026, the House version had been referred to the Judiciary Committee and had not been taken up. That status does not establish that the bill became law, created a safe harbor, or answered whether competing laboratories could agree to slow frontier development.
The legislative idea matters because safety collaboration and output coordination are not automatically the same thing. Sharing information about threats or testing methods may raise different questions from agreeing that competing companies will delay development or hold back products. The details of any law and any future agreement would determine where that line falls.
What would make collective pacing credible
A voluntary pause would need more than a public promise. The practical design questions include:
- Common conditions: What capability, risk, or monitoring result would trigger a slowdown?
- Verification: How would participants show that they had actually stopped or reduced the activity covered by the agreement?
- Start and end triggers: What would begin the pause, and what measurable safety improvement would allow it to end?
- Dispute resolution: Who would decide whether a participant complied or whether the shared threshold had been met?
These mechanisms matter for both safety and competition. Without common definitions, one company could claim compliance while continuing work that another company considers outside the pause. Without verification, participation would depend largely on trust. And without clear exit conditions, a slowdown could become an open-ended commitment with no agreed way to resume development.
John Schulman, an OpenAI cofounder who is now chief scientist at Thinking Machines, has argued that OpenAI and Anthropic should work together on a pacing proposal. His position is that antitrust rules do not necessarily prevent competitors from developing such a proposal. That is an argument for exploring a framework—not proof that a completed agreement would be lawful.
No industry-wide pause has been established
The current picture is narrower than the headline versions of the debate suggest. OpenAI was reported to have sought congressional guidance. Jakub Pachocki publicly argued for voluntary slowdowns and shared safety bars. Legal analysis has identified potential antitrust risk in a coordinated agreement, while also distinguishing that arrangement from a unilateral decision by one lab.
What has not been established is just as important: Congress has not been shown to have authorized a pause, the proposed bill has not been established as an enacted safe harbor, and OpenAI, Anthropic, and the wider AI industry have not been shown to have signed a slowdown agreement.
For now, the real issue is not whether AI companies have already stopped. It is whether they can design shared safety conditions that address the development race without turning cooperation into an unlawful agreement to restrict competition.
